Business operates in an enviroment and it is the same enviroment to which it reacts and works in. what it gives to the envirornment comes back to itself in some diffrent form. An environment effects the business in many ways.
For example Suppose a company manufactures soaps and it decides to cut jobs to save costs it fires 200 people aren`t these 200 people going to stop, using soap on an immediate basis of this company (probably in agony or probably they cant afford it as they don`t have job now).
More people out of job would mean lower consumption thus more fall in demand mean more job cuts and eventually company may have to shut(thus it gets wht it gives to environment)
But there is a contrary view to this, which was highlighted by my boss in one os the open discussions. i.e
If companies don`t cut jobs they will make more losses, which will spread to other companies with which it deals in normal course of operations thus crating a chain and whole economy may topple.
Well it`s right to large extent but in my understanding it all depends in what approach the leader takes. In turbulent times like this.
